75 Park St sits in Medford, right near the intersection of Broadway and College Avenue. This low-rise building stands at one story tall and features 15 condominium units. Constructed in 1910, it combines charm with modern living. The building offers city views and connects well to local amenities. Unit sizes vary greatly, ranging from 1,048 to 4,393 square feet. The building has a mix of 2, 3, and 5-bedroom units, making it suitable for different living arrangements. Prices for units fall between $800,000 and $920,000. The average price per square foot is $423, showcasing a solid investment opportunity. Residents enjoy several amenities. A putting green, bike paths, and tennis courts enhance outdoor enjoyment. An elevator provides easy access to all floors. There’s also on-site laundry and designated parking, adding convenience to daily life. Nearby, public transportation and highway access simplify commuting. Local schools such as Merry Go Round Nursery School and Gloria's Homestay serve young families. Grocery needs can be met at E-Z Convenience, just a short distance away. Additionally, parks and recreational facilities provide good options for weekend activities. Units in this building are known for high ceilings and large windows. These features contribute to a spacious feel throughout the living spaces. Some units may come with stainless steel appliances and granite countertops, appealing to modern tastes. Open floor plans and storage units are also available in certain configurations. The building sits close to I-93, making travel to Boston quick and easy. The Mystic River is a nearby landmark, adding to the outdoor appeal of the area. Overall, 75 Park St balances urban convenience with comfortable living, creating an attractive residential community.
